Do I need a computer programmer at all?

Of course, all lending institutions have an information technology department stocked with computer programmers, and it's not as if you are going to get rid of them. The obvious benefit of your IT department is immediate, in-person help. You also need your programmer on hand for security issues, a major concern of all banks. Computer programmers are always updating software and should be acting as watchdogs for your lending institution's safety.

?

With the automated software, computer programmers are relieved not to be needed every step of the way. This saves you money. The more automated the software, the less necessary the computer programmer. This gives your programmers more time to focus on protecting the website and software programs. They can also spend more time improving existing programs, keeping them bug-free.

?

With this increased free time, your bank may benefit by allowing the programmers to experiment with designing new programs. Some lending institutions have gotten ahead of their competition by allowing their programmers to freely experiment with new ideas. Top businesses like Microsoft even encourage their programmers to spend a portion of each day in free experimentation, which has resulted in several innovations.
